/* Logo coloreable: usa --logo-color o el currentColor */
.logo-mask{display:inline-block;background:var(--logo-color, currentColor);-webkit-mask:url('/static/assets/img/logo.svg') no-repeat center/contain;mask:url('/static/assets/img/logo.svg') no-repeat center/contain}
/* Panel derecho con logo como máscara y color configurable */
#bg-block{position:relative;background-color:#ffffff}
#bg-block::before{content:"";position:absolute;inset:0;pointer-events:none;background:var(--logo-bg-color, #0dcaf0);-webkit-mask:url('/static/assets/img/logo.svg') center / 50% auto no-repeat;mask:url('/static/assets/img/logo.svg') center / 50% auto no-repeat}
